Founded in 2005 by me, Jennifer Bourn and my husband and business partner Brian Bourn, Bourn Creative is an award-winning, full-service brand design, website design, and graphic design firm based in Sacramento, California. Known best for our WordPress website design, Brian and I offer a combination of group workshops and training courses, one-on-one consulting, and done-for-you design services.

About Jennifer BournI first discovered my love of design in high school, where I learned Pagemaker and Photoshop to design the school’s yearbook. As the over-achieving first child, I took my love of computers to college, majoring in electrical engineering (boring!) only until I realized I could switch my major to graphic design and spend my days mastering the Adobe Creative Suite, an x-acto knife and spray glue!

After graduating with my Bachelor of Science in graphic design and five internships under my belt, I went to work first for a publishing company and then for a public relations agency where I had to commute 45 minutes to an hour each way!

Fed up with the demanding agency life (and the commute) and two months pregnant, I launched Bourn Creative not only to spend more quality time with my family, to have more freedom, and to pursue my passion for design and marketing, but to also avoid having to do what other people say – which is ironic now that I hired my husband Brian as the company’s CEO and he is technically my boss.

Today I am the creative mind behind the brand design, WordPress website design, and graphic design produced by Bourn Creative. I am also the company’s branding and brand marketing strategist and I write our blog and weekly email newsletter, Accelerate Success.

About Brian BournFrom day one, Brian has handled the finances and taxes and much of the administrative work for Bourn Creative. In fact, while filing the original paperwork for my business license, Brian realized that if we used our name in the business name we didn’t have to pay extra for a fictitious business name – so he came up with the name Bourn Creative and I fell in love with it!

Over time, as Bourn Creative grew and I got busier and busier. Because I was so busy in the “doing” of the business and working with our clients, the work we needed to do on our business to keep moving forward just wasn’t getting done. As a result, Brian stepped in and took over almost all of the non-creative work.

When we finally transitioned Bourn Creative from a sole proprietorship to an LLC, I realized that the role of CEO was a perfect fit for Brian. His analytical, strategic mind, business savvy, and talent – combined with the fact that he researches things to death made him the perfect person to be in charge of advancing the business. So in 2009, I officially named Brian CEO of Bourn Creative. That way I could stay in my area of brilliance doing what I love, and he could take care of everything else!

Today Brian acts as project manager for all of our client work (which means he tells me what to do), manages the day-to-day operations for the business (which keeps me on task), and handles all of the finances (which I promptly spend).

Brian spends most of his working day inside WordPress tweaking code and managing all of the technical aspects of our website projects. When he is not deep into coding, he is busy helping our clients with setting up their hosting accounts, email marketing opt-ins, installing and configuring WordPress themes and plug-ins, and consulting with clients about WordPress.
